How many slaves were allowed in the Old Northwest?

The Old Northwest, comprising territories northwest of the Ohio River, was established under the Northwest Ordinance of 1787, which prohibited slavery in the region. As a result, no slaves were legally allowed in the Old Northwest, although some individuals may have illegally brought enslaved people into the area. The Ordinance promoted free settlement and encouraged the growth of free states in contrast to the slave states of the South.

How did the Northwest Ordinance of 1787 influence settlement patterns?

The Northwest Ordinance of 1787 established a framework for the orderly expansion and settlement of the Northwest Territory, which included present-day Ohio, Indiana, Illinois, Michigan, and Wisconsin. It provided a systematic process for admitting new states to the Union and encouraged settlement by guaranteeing certain rights, such as freedom of religion and trial by jury, while also promoting education. This ordinance facilitated westward migration by offering land for sale and establishing townships, leading to a structured settlement pattern that emphasized agricultural development and community organization.
